Transaction 5327870bc481266cf7893c4dbcf6f8aedaaddea69d169fa9f60e3b67e2ce6860

1 Input
2 Outputs
  • 5327870bc481266cf7893c4dbcf6f8aedaaddea69d169fa9f60e3b67e2ce6860:0
  • value  3621002562
    address  1GQdrgqAbkeEPUef1UpiTc4X1mUHMcyuGW
  • 5327870bc481266cf7893c4dbcf6f8aedaaddea69d169fa9f60e3b67e2ce6860:1
  • value  1059388
    address  36E6xcJ74PYcgLoszyjLKEJLHXTA2gcKyC